An inquisitive bear ventures into People Town, where he makes quite the curious discovery. What is this? A springy thing--a bouncy thing--a sit-on-it, jump-on-it thing It's a bit too cumbersome to bring back to the woods, however, so Bear runs home to tell his friends. But none of his friends are willing to help, so Bear invents a Rolly-Rumpity to wheel home the Thingity-Jig. Through trial and error--and lots of shooing away from sleepy friends--Bear finally wheels the Thingity-Jig home to the woods, where he graciously shares his find.
Reading specialist and former educator Kathy Doherty blends upcycling and STEAM with a delightful story and wordplay in this charismatic picture book that's ideal for read alouds. Illustrator Kristyna Litten brings the charming world to life with detailed, imaginative art and characters.
